M-S-Eat-Well's Baby Parsnips is reviewed here as a food. Zerotox gives it 100/100 based on the current ingredient profile, so it is generally considered low concern based on the current ingredient profile.

This product consists solely of parsnips, indicating a clean and unprocessed composition. The absence of additives or preservatives supports its high quality and safety rating.
